According to the technical parameter table, the key performance indicators of this equipment are as follows:
1. Workpiece compatibility L1000mm × W500mm × H150mm: supports the testing needs of workpieces with the largest size, covers plugs and connectors of various specifications, and has strong adaptability.
2. Injection medium R245FA: uses environmentally friendly refrigerant as the test medium to ensure that the test process is stable and pollution-free, and is suitable for compression performance verification in a high-precision temperature control environment.
3. Filling control accuracy ±0.3g: Through high-precision sensors and closed-loop control systems, precise control of micro-filling is achieved, with extremely small errors, meeting strict testing standards.
4. Equipment vacuum degree 0.02 Torr: Ultra-low vacuum environment simulation capability, can test the sealing and pressure resistance of products under extreme conditions, such as aerospace, automotive electronics and other fields.
5. Maximum filling volume 2000g: Supports large-capacity testing needs, suitable for durability tests under high-load scenarios, and verifies the long-term reliability of products.
